How to fill out the TN Fire Department In-Service Training Record Sheet online
Filling out the TN Fire Department In-Service Training Record Sheet online is essential for documenting training sessions effectively. This guide will provide you with clear, step-by-step instructions to help you complete the form accurately and efficiently.
Follow the steps to complete the form with ease.
- Press the ‘Get Form’ button to acquire the form and open it in the editor.
- Begin by entering the name of the fire department in the designated field at the top of the form.
- Provide the date range of the course, indicating the start and end dates to show the duration of the training.
- Fill in the employee name, ensuring that it is clearly printed for easy recognition.
- Next, input the course code/module and the total hours dedicated to the training within the respective fields.
- Record the time of the course by specifying the start time and end time in the designated sections.
- Enter the PSID number next to the employee's name for identification purposes.
- Provide the rank of the person receiving the training to indicate their position within the fire department.
- Clearly print the course name in the corresponding field to document the training subject.
- The instructor must sign in the provided space, confirming their oversight and approval of the training.
- The student also needs to sign, indicating their participation in the training.
- If applicable, after the test is administered, record the test score and the date of the test in the specified fields.
- Add any additional comments from the instructor or training officer in their respective comment sections.
- Finally, ensure to save changes, and utilize the options to download, print, or share the completed form as needed.

NFPA 1500 requires fire department training programs to incorporate safety procedures, health regulations, and proper use of protective equipment. This ensures that firefighters are well-prepared for various emergency situations. Utilizing tools like the TN Fire Department In-Service Training Record Sheet can facilitate comprehensive record-keeping, ensuring all elements of the training program are accounted for and meet the NFPA standards.
